ObjectivesResearch somatostatin analogue octreotide and DNA nucleotide analoguegemcitabine combined with human pancreatic cancer cells Capan-1proliferationexplore the combined effect between the two drugsexperimental and theoretical basisfor the treatment of pancreatic cancer drug.MethodsHuman pancreatic cancer cells Capan-1as experimental subjects, divided into fourgroups, the octreotide group, gemcitabine gemcitabine group and the combinationgroup.CCK-8assay analysis of different concentrations of octreotide withgemcitabine alone and in combination Capan-1proliferation of human pancreaticcancer cells; effect principle analysis of the effects of the two drugs in combination.Results1.Octreotide (1×10-6-1×10-1umol/L) and gemcitabine (3×10-8-3×10-3umol/L)alone and the combination (octreotide1×10-6-1×10-1umol/L+gemcitabine3×10-8-3×10-3umol/L) inhibited human pancreatic cancer cells Capan-1growth andproliferation of cells of the combined treatment group compared with the controlgroup and the monotherapy group was significantly reduced relative proliferativecapacity and dose-dependent manner, and the difference was statistically significant(P <0.05). 2. Effect principle analysis of the combination of the two drugs effect: theoctreotide effect concentration (Dm)5.2836×10-3umol/L, the gemcitabine in effectconcentration (Dm)3.6543×10-5umol/L, the combination effective concentration(Dm) of3.0154×10-4umol/L, the dose of the combination group was significantlylower than the individual dose. Effect principle analysis prompted the two drugs incombination have a synergistic effect (CI <1).Conclusion1.Octreotide with gemcitabine alone and in combination are able to inhibit thegrowth and proliferation of pancreatic cancer cells Capan-1cells.2. Octreotide combination with gemcitabine cells relative proliferation thanoctreotide with gemcitabine alone significantly reduced, in effect principle, the twodrugs combined have a synergistic effect.
